Geospatial data storage

The main aspect of GIS processing tools is their application to various datasets. Generally, input data undergoes operations that produce output. Depending on the purpose of the analysis the resulting data may be archived, packaged as a base dataset with other geospatial data, or made available for a more dynamic transfer to the next set of tools. The last example may include cases of greater calls frequency, where some online sharing methods offer more advantage. These methods assume that data becomes available in the same instant as being changed or upgraded. Databases are widely used and now offer geospatial compatibility.
